    Logistics Manager - Ontario, Canada - NA Freight Forwarding Inc

    Default job background
    Description

    Shift Time: 8:00am to 4:30pm (In Office)

    Terms: Permanent Full-Time

    Reports To: President

    About Us:

    North American Freight Forwarding is a Canadian based company specializing in logistics services with specific strength in warehousing and distribution, LTL consolidations, expedites, full truckloads and specialized equipment service to and from Canada, United States and Mexico. As a professional international freight forwarder, we provide overseas import and export ocean and air freight services all over the world.

    Job Scope:

    To plan, organize, direct, control and evaluate departments responsible for the transportation and movement of goods, under the direction of the Executive Leadership team.

    Duties & Responsibilities:

    • Develop and direct logistic processes and establish ongoing improvement plans for freight management, vendor routing, and carrier management.
    • Monitor performance metrics for transportation, shipping and receiving.
    • Monitor, analyze, and report on weekly and monthly logistics key performance indicators along with implementing process improvements wherever possible.
    • Negotiate with and manage contracts and service level agreements for third party suppliers and/or service providers.
    • Leading the full cycle of the onboarding process for new clients.
    • Collaborate with senior leadership in request for proposal (RFP), and request for quote (RFQ) processes.
    • Work with the inventory planning personnel to minimize shortages and improve inventory holdings.
    • Aligns with senior leadership to develop a company's short and long-term goals, and then plans logistics strategically to enable the company to achieve those goals.
    • Preparing logistics operations for expected challenges (such as spikes in seasonal demand), and for building a resilient supply chain that is strong and stable enough to withstand unforeseen challenges.
    • Monitor standard warehousing and fulfillment procedures such as receiving, picking, and packing, for speed, efficiency, and quality of throughput.
    • Able to communicate and connect with both executives and warehouse employees and balance the demands of each.
    • Manage logistics budgets including facilities, labor, supplies, and freight.
    • Continuously optimizing operations and finding effective ways to both reduce spending and enhance the customer experience.
    • Track data to proactively identify and tackle inefficiencies before they become liabilities.
    • Provide updates on the status of projects and give progress reports on other process improvement initiatives.
    • Supervise facility design, improvements, and contracts, including real estate transactions, leases, repairs, and design.
    • Manage carrier implementations and establish service level agreements to ensure services are delivered as promised.
    • Handling e-commerce, quoting, and integration.
    • Organize staff training, development, and performance reviews.
    • Deal with imports and exports shipped to and from the company; work with customs officials to ensure compliance.
    • Communicate the organizations safety policies in accordance with applicable safety standards and applicable legislation.

    Professional & Educational Background:

    • 10-15 years of experience in Freight Forwarding and 3PL industry is required.
    • Bachelor's degree or master's degree in supply chain management , transportation, economics, business administration, project management, or a similar field is required.
    • Strong experience in e-commerce, quoting, negotiation and integration is required.
    • The designation Supply Chain Management Professional (SCMP) or registration in the educational program of the Supply Chain Management Association considered an asset.

    Skills & Ability:

    • Leadership: Able to promote growth within the department through feedback, supervision, support and training
    • Problem Solving: The ability to troubleshoot using experience and research on best practices
    • Communication: Has excellent active listening skills and communicates effectively in both written and verbal formats including proficiency in spelling, grammar, and punctuation.
    • Organization: Must be high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to shift from one priority to another as required.
    • Multi-tasking: Must have strong multi-tasking abilities, be proactive and adaptable based on the needs of the company and the executives.
    • Technical: Understanding of logistics software and warehouse management systems

    Mindset & Personality:

    • Strategic : Takes initiative and a strategic approach to day-to-day operations
    • Driving: Persistent in achieving goals and objectives for the organization
    • Persuasive: Able to influence others in achieving the organization's goals and objectives
    • Proactive: Takes initiative and an organized approach to day-to-day operations as well as future needs
    • Responsive: Committed to a high level of responsiveness both inside our business and with our customers and vendors
